SBCF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review

243 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Seacoast Banking Corp of Florida (SBCF)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$1.89B — up 14% from $1.66B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 31 funds opened new SBCF positions and 17 closed out — a net gain of 14 holders — while 98 added to existing stakes and 71 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Brown Advisory, adding an estimated $16.1M. The largest seller was Westwood Holdings Group, cutting an estimated $22.9M.
